Robinson, Arthur William.
Adm. pens. (age 18) at JESUS, Oct. 1874. [2nd] s. of the Rev. George (Trinity College, Dublin, 1839), V. of St Augustine's, Everton, Liverpool (and Henrietta, dau. of Arthur Forbes, Esq., of Craigavad).
B. Jan. 19, 1856, at Keynsham, Somerset.
Schools, Bristol Grammar and Liverpool College.
Matric. Michs. 1874; Scholar; Carus prize, 1877; B.A. (Theo.
Trip., 1st Class) 1878; M.A. 1881; B.D. 1898.
Ord. deacon (Chester) 1879; priest, 1891; C. of St Augustine's, Everton, 1879-81.
R. of East Shefford, Berks., 1881-4. V. of Bilton, Yorks., 1884-8. C. of All Hallows, Barking, London, 1888-95; V. 1895-1916.
Warden of the Mission College, City and Diocese of London, 1895.
Six Preacher of Canterbury, 1896.
Rural Dean, 1909.
Select Preacher at Cambridge, 1889, 1892, 1894, 1904 and 1907.
Ramsden Preacher, 1909.
Canon of Canterbury, 1916.
Married, Apr. 2, 1918, Mary Beatrice Moore, dau. of the Rev. Dr Moore, deceased, Canon of Canterbury.
Author, religious, and of a commentary on Tennyson's In Memoriam. Died Dec. 7, 1928.
Brother of Frederick A. (1893), Joseph A. (1877), John A. (1877), Charles H. (1880), Edward F (1883) and Forbes (1887).
(Crockford; The Times, Apr. 3, 1918 and Dec. 8, 1928.)
